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Acantiza Parda | Lemur Cariancho |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(cordados)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(mamíferos) |
| Order | Passeriformes (paseriformes)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Acanthizidae | Lemuridae (Lemurs) |
| Genus | Acanthiza | Hapalemur |
| Species | Acanthiza pusilla | Hapalemur aureus |
